From d3a1459cd4f2d4997fb53e34ddef72e91a7855c1 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Uros Bizjak Date: Wed, 6 May 2020 23:01:32 +0200 Subject: i386: Use generic division to generate INEXACT exception Introduce math_force_eval_div to use generic division to generate INEXACT as well as INVALID and DIVZERO exceptions. libgcc/ChangeLog: * config/i386/sfp-exceptions.c (__math_force_eval): Remove. (__math_force_eval_div): New define. (__sfp_handle_exceptions): Use __math_force_eval_div to use generic division to generate INVALID, DIVZERO and INEXACT exceptions. libatomic/ChangeLog: * config/x86/fenv.c (__math_force_eval): Remove. (__math_force_eval_div): New define. (__atomic_deraiseexcept): Use __math_force_eval_div to use generic division to generate INVALID, DIVZERO and INEXACT exceptions. libgfortran/ChangeLog: * config/fpu-387.h (__math_force_eval): Remove. (__math_force_eval_div): New define. (local_feraiseexcept): Use __math_force_eval_div to use generic division to generate INVALID, DIVZERO and INEXACT exceptions.
